黄土高原生物结皮对土壤水分入渗的影响

摘    要:利用圆盘入渗仪测量6种处理(无生物结皮、生物结皮、长芒草、长芒草+生物结皮、柠条、柠条+生物结皮)下水分的入渗特征,并进行对比分析。结果表明:①无论有、无植被,生物结皮的存在都会阻碍水分的入渗,无生物结皮的稳定入渗速率和累积入渗量均大于有生物结皮;植被的存在,加剧了生物结皮的阻水性。②Kostiakov模型对无结皮、长...

Effect of Microbiotic Crust on Soil Water Infiltration in the Loess Plateau

Abstract:In this study,the disc infiltrometers were used to measure soil water infiltration under 6 kinds of treatments(the regions where there was no microbiotic crust,there was microbiotic crust,Stipa bungeana grows,S.bungeana grows with microbiotic crust,Korshinsk peashrub grows,K.peashrub grows with microbiotic crust),and the measured data were compared and analyzed.The results are as follows:(1) Microbiotic crust impeded soil water infiltration whether there was vegetation or not,and the stable infiltration rat...
